In 2021, Saint John XXIII Home celebrated 50 years of quality care for our elderly and infirm sisters and brothers of the Shenango Valley. Saint John XXIII Home is justifiably distinguished for its outstanding level of care, its beautifully maintained facilities and dedicated Board and Staff. It is truly providential that fifty years ago Bishop John F. Whealon, Bishop Alfred M. Watson, the Pastors and Catholic People of the Shenango Valley under the supervision of Msgr. Salvatore P. Mitchell who was appointed as liaison for Bishop Watson, had the vision to care for the elderly and infirm members of their community in an environment of beauty, faith and security. That vision was translated into brick and mortar and, under the inspired leadership of the Sisters of Saint Benedict it was given life with a spirit of love and compassion, spirituality and community. Throughout the years up to the present moment successive Boards and committed Staff have added new space and new services, thus continuing and updating the vision in the face of new needs and challenges. This living tradition of Christian love and service in action is what we particularly celebrate everyday at Saint John XXIII Home.
